There is no direct connection from Pinner to Bicester Village. However, you can take the subway to Amersham station, walk to Amersham Station, take the bus to Station Interchange, walk to High Wycombe, then take the train to Bicester Village.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Love Lane to Bicester Village via Amersham Station, Station Interchange, and High Wycombe in around 2h 22m.
